Montreal wins a second consecutive Stanley Cup (the 14th in team history) defeating Detroit 4 games to 2 in the finals. Gordie Howe eclipses the 600 goal mark for the Redwings. The Canadiens lead the league with 90 points. Chicago's Bobby Hull wins Hart Memorial honors as league MVP again, and also leads the league in scoring with 97 points (54 goals, 43 assists). Montreal's Gump Worsley and Charlie Hodge win the Vezina trophy, while fellow goaltender Roger Crozier claims the Conn Smythe trophy as the MVP of the playoffs for Detroit. Toronto's Brit Selby wins Calder Memorial honors as the league's best first-year player.
